Challenges facing chemical operations
The process industries operate under constant pressure to improve efficiency, reduce waste, maintain quality and do more with limited operational visibility.
Cost and efficiency pressure
Small inefficiencies in dosage, flow balance, yield or process stability can create major impacts on chemical usage, energy consumption, downtime and product quality.
Rising operational complexity
Modern chemical facilities generate huge volumes of operational data across control systems, PLCs, spreadsheets, lab systems and manual workflows. But visibility often remains fragmented leading to reactive decision-making.
Limited instrumentation
Many critical process variables cannot be measured directly or viably in real-time, leaving engineering teams reliant on estimates, manual calculations or delayed lab analysis. Inaccuracies can lead to poor decision-making and investment choices.
Engineering knowledge trapped in silos
Critical operational understanding often lives in spreadsheets, custom calculations or in individual engineers’ heads, making optimisation difficult to scale across teams and facilities.
